New Delhi: When Naveen-ul-Haq turned out to play for Lucknow Super Giants, he was subjected to strange behavior at the packed Chepauk Stadium in Chennai. Whenever he went to bowl or where he was fielding, the crowd started teasing him with the slogan of Virat-Virat. Meanwhile, the Afghani cricketer took 4 wickets while bowling tremendously against Mumbai Indians. It would have been a big day for Naveen had it not been for Akash Madhwal’s brilliance. Meanwhile, Supergiants pacer Naveen-ul-Haq said he enjoyed the chants of ‘Kohli, Kohli’ at the stadium on Wednesday as it made him feel good for his team. Got the courage to do it. Naveen and Royal Challengers Bangalore star batsman Kohli had a heated argument during the league phase of the ongoing IPL.

Naveen, who took four wickets for 38 runs in the Eliminator against Mumbai, said, ‘I enjoyed it. I like everyone on the field to name him (Virat Kohli) or any other player. It gives me the spirit to do well for my team. He said, ‘I don’t think about external things. I just focus on my cricket and my process. I am not affected by the slogans of the audience or what anyone else says.

Naveen said, ‘As a professional player you have to go with it. When you don’t do well for your team, the fans will target you. When you do well for your team, these are the people who will appreciate you. It is a part of the game.
